For thirty years Visa has been a passionate partner of the Olympic Games, supporting athletes to achieve their dreams on the field of play as they inspire next generations to reach for theirs. At Visa, we believe that Olympic and Paralympic athletes have the potential to become tomorrow’s business leaders. As you look to enter into the next chapter of your life, Visa’s Olympian and Paralympian in Business Development Program (OPBDP) will empower you to hone your talent, potential, and unique leadership skill set in a business setting. 

The Olympian and Paralympian in Business Development Program (OPBDP) leverages our partnership with the International Olympic Committee to build a strong entry level pipeline of talent with cross-functional knowledge and experience. The OPBDP is a 12-month program with two six-month rotations through Visa’s functions including but not limited to: Digital Solutions, Marketing & Communications, Product, and Merchant Sales & Solutions. Successful candidates will have the opportunity to continue with the program for an additional year. In addition to meaningful work experience, athletes are given training and development, mentoring, networking, and leadership exposure.

Sample Rotation Assignments Include:

Digital

Visa’s Digital Teams are team responsible for devising and implementing effective strategies to deliver Visa Digital Solutions (VDS) to issuers, processors, and consumers. They also oversee the user experience and design of products such as Visa Checkout, Visa Token Service, mVisa, Visa Developer’s Center, and numerous proof-of-concept projects and storytelling communications in these business domains. Responsibilities could include:

  • Gather, analyze, and present competitiveintelligence information regarding digitalpayment services to the team and other relevantstakeholders
  • Support Rollout of mobile proximity payments to new countries
  • Explore payment possibilities for automobiles and wearables and experiment with new digital card art

Marketing & Communications

Visa’s Global Marketing & Communications Team conducts market research and analytics on consumers and clients to develop best-in-class marketing plans that accelerate Visa product adoption and growth. Additionally, this team is dedicated to increasing Visa brand equity through building trust with clients and investors and communicating corporate themes like Financial Inclusion and Corporate Social Responsibility, among other strategies. Responsibilities could include:

  • Support development and execution of Visa andOlympic co-branded campaigns with keymerchant partners- creative deliverables rangefrom film and media integrations to digital,social, and PR
  • Coordinate social and legal monitoring for allsocial creative assets and Visa owned channels
  • Client asset tracking of Olympic, NFL, and FIFA Assets as well as writing event promotions and communications

Merchant Sales & Solutions

Visa’s Global Merchant Sales & Solutions organization strives to be a trusted, strategic partner for the merchant community, delivering tangible value to increase revenue, increase efficiencies and grow business intelligence. The team is staffed to align with customers and business opportunities around the world. Responsibilities could include:

  • Asses the opportunities and threats created bynew entrants such as coalition programs and new payment alternatives
  • Identify opportunities for Visa to develop newsolutions/partner with external parties
  • Review innovation landscape of service providers for merchants – payments and beyond, e.g.,acquirers, publishers, data/analytics players,start-ups

Product

Visa’s Global Product Team is responsible for all aspects of product strategy and development in consumer and business products that drive revenue growth for Visa. The team develops new channel solutions and technology support, builds alliances and solutions for new products, and is responsible for product analytics. Products include Visa Checkout, Visa Signature, Verified by Visa, and others. Responsibilities could include:

  • Supporting the design and delivery of analyticprojects and solutions for Issuer and Merchantclients (i.e., supporting the development of Exceland PowerPoint outputs including articulation ofkey insights for clients, actionablerecommendations and value)
  • Performing exploratory analysis and data miningon large datasets based on business hypotheses
  • Help define projects to answer businessquestions, and build the “story board” for thefinal output of analytic projects, appropriate to the target audience
